I can't open .rmj files. I'v tried renaming the to .ra but no luck.

I believe these were created using real player.

Is there any way to open these files?

Link to comment
Share on other sites

We have created some RealJukebox files ourselves, and experimented with this. Renaming the .rmj files to .ra or .rm DOES work using Switch, but the issue is that the decoding of the file takes as long as the audio file is. For example, if the audio is 5 mins. long, the Switch decoder will take 5 mins to decode it. This problem is not caused by Switch itself, but rather is a problem with the .rmj format.
